January 22nd, on the Breastplate of Righteousness and the Shoes of Foundation/Preparation/Readiness of the Gospel:

The primary verses were Ephesians 6:14-15.

Verses on the Positional Righteousness (that which we have due to our position in Christ, through faith in Jesus)
II Corinthians 5:21
I Corinthians 1:30
Romans 1:17
Philippians 3:8-9

Veres on the Practical or Sanctified Righteousness (becoming what Jesus has already declared us to be)
Romans 6:13
Ephesians 4:1; 5:3
Colossians 2:6; 3:5
I Thessalonians 4:1-8
(not every one of these verses uses the word "righteousness", but they talk about living in a manner consistent with what we already are, which is living according to the moral standard that Christ has established - or righteousness - and there are literally hundreds more I could have listed)
